Role Description

The GREAT STATE TEAM is seeking a Remote Extended Business Office (EBO) Manager to join our fast-growing teams! As an EBO Manager, you would manage the performance, workflow, activity, standard of service, and revenue deliverables of the entire EBO Department. The EBO Manager oversees the work of the EBO Supervisor Group, prepares and adheres to the department budget, and works to set goals for the department and its staff. The EBO Manager acts to train/coach supervisory staff, work to resolve department personnel issues, and act as decision-maker during the recruitment process as required. The position has overall responsibility for the efficient operation of the EBO department, the management of its personnel, and the performance of the department to required company, client, and regulatory standards.

  • Monitors and manages performance, activity, and quality of the EBO Supervisory group and their teams.
  • Manages the scheduling, attendance, and workflow of the department to maximize results for company, client, and members of the public.
  • Coaches and develops supervisory and department personnel.
  • Partners with training to update and maintain department-specific training material.
  • Ensures training of staff within the department positively assists with operational and retention efforts.
  • Ensures changes/updates to policies, protocols, and information within the department are rapidly and accurately distributed to all relevant staff.
  • Partners with Director of Operations and the senior management group to create and implement strategic initiatives and ideas for the EBO department.
  • Interviews and screens job applicants for department positions as required.
  • Handles personnel and disciplinary issues for department staff as needed, including department supervisors.
  • Creates and conducts formal performance appraisals for staff.
  • Completes assigned reporting and administrative tasks as required by the department.
  • Leads meetings and presentations for company staff and clients. Holds regular internal meetings with supervisory and other staff regarding department operations.
  • Maintains internal and external complaint and personnel incident logs.
  • Partners with client services, liaising and responding to Clients regarding information requests and issues as needed as well as attending client meetings as needed.
  • Ensure budgetary, staff, and activity planning for the department is completed on a strategic, proactive basis.
  • Works with company Sales and Marketing function to assist with their department activities as required.
  • Reviews and replies to client audits, responding to audit results and making recommendations as necessary.
  • Utilizes the company PPMS and other quality processes to maintain and improve the standard of quality and service within the department.
  • Reviews and monitors team performance, ensuring that the team is operating efficiently and meeting all contractual service level agreements.
  • Supports and demonstrates company core values.

Qualifications

  • 2+ years experience managing a department in a Call Center, Customer Service, or Patient Billing function where contact with the public was a part of daily staff duties.
  • Knowledge/experience of medical terminology, patient billing, healthcare insurance, and/or healthcare administration.
  • Previous experience overseeing other supervisory staff.
  • A record of success in carrying out duties such as: performance management, handling disciplinary/personnel issues, staffing/interviewing, reporting, scheduling, and coaching/training.
  • Strategic, workflow, and budgetary management experience.
  • Personal Computing skills, including MS-Word, MS-Excel, MS-Powerpoint, MS-Outlook, Internet, and keyboarding.
  • Ability to enter and update data on company and client systems in an accurate, timely manner.
  • Ability to work successfully in a fast-paced, deadline-oriented environment with a record of managing projects and initiatives to completion.
  • Strong organization skills with a focus on attention to detail as well as the ability to work on mult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Articulate written and verbal communication skills and the ability to communicate with remote staff effectively and timely.
  • Focus upon customer service and deliverables ensuring that information provided to clients is accurate.
